Why this matters

Industrious’s launch of a sizable coworking space in Midtown Manhattan underscores the evolving dynamics of the office sector amid ongoing uncertainty. The 28,000-square-foot footprint and substantial seating capacity reflect continued institutional interest in flexible office solutions, which remain a key strategy for landlords and operators seeking to adapt to shifting tenant preferences. This move signals that, despite persistent questions around office demand and hybrid work models, there is still confidence in the value proposition of well-located, amenitized office product tailored to flexible occupiers. From a capital-markets perspective, the expansion of coworking footprints in prime urban cores suggests that investors and lenders view flexible office as a viable niche within the broader office market, potentially offering differentiated income streams and tenant diversification. It also indicates that capital is still flowing into repositioning or activating office assets through operationally intensive strategies rather than purely passive leasing plays. However, the scale of this opening may also reflect a cautious recalibration rather than a full rebound, as operators balance growth ambitions with the realities of subdued leasing velocity and evolving occupier requirements. Overall, this development highlights how institutional players are navigating the office sector’s structural challenges by embracing flexibility and experiential offerings, a trend that will continue to shape capital allocation and underwriting in the near term.
